Engine cuts out under hard acceleration 200

I am doubtful that the O2 sensor or fuel regulator are the problem if you are perceiving a symptom only under hard acceleration.

When you say it stalls and cuts out, do you mean it goes for a second or two without firing at all? If so, replace fuel filters. If the problem persists, it could be a fuel pump so follow up with fuel flow and pressure tests.

Does it matter how full the fuel tank is? There is a hose in there that degrades over time.

If it just sputters under load and high RPM, that can be a symptom of a weak spark. Check for a strong blue spark while cranking. Weak yellow spark is not good enough. Check the condition and and resistance of your plug wires. Should be smooth and about 1000 ohms a foot, as I recall. Look under your distributer cap for teltale cracks and evidence of spark going where it shouldn't. Make sure you have full voltage to the computer while running, and a strong signal to primary side of the coil.
